Securing Your Future: Retirement Planning for Professionals
As professionals, you are often focused on climbing the career ladder and building a successful career. However, it's equally important to think about your financial security by developing a comprehensive retirement plan. A well-structured plan will guarantee that you can enjoy a comfortable and fulfilling lifestyle after your working years are over.
- Start planning early: The earlier you launch your retirement savings, the more time your investments have to develop.
- Maximize employer-sponsored retirement plans like 401(k)s and IRAs. These plans offer deductions that can help you save more.
- Spread your investments across different asset classes, such as stocks, bonds, and real estate, to minimize risk.
It's also crucial to meet a qualified financial advisor who can provide personalized advice based on your individual needs and goals. They can help you create a retirement plan that is suited for your circumstances and provide that you are on track to achieve your financial objectives.

Estate Planning Essentials for Professionals
Professionals frequently face unique demands when it comes to estate planning. Developing a comprehensive plan is crucial to preserving your belongings. financial planning for professionals A well-structured estate design should address your financial situation, professional goals, and familial situations. Key elements to factor in your estate plan encompass a will, legal authorization, advance healthcare directive, and potentially a estate management structure. Consulting an experienced estate planning specialist can ensure your plan is tailored to your specific needs.
